Directory traversal vulnerability in Backup in Apple iOS before 8.3 allows attackers to read arbitrary files via a crafted relative path.

CVE-2015-1087 has been rated as a medium severity vulnerability.
CVE-2015-1087 allows attackers to exploit a directory traversal vulnerability to read arbitrary files on affected devices.
CVE-2015-1087 affects Apple iOS versions prior to 8.3.
To mitigate CVE-2015-1087, users should update their devices to Apple iOS version 8.3 or later.
Attackers can leverage CVE-2015-1087 to perform unauthorized file access on vulnerable iOS devices.
